
Aleksander
25.06.2017
20:28:22
только русской локализации нет пока
хм, даже есть - http://ru.dbpedia.org/, но почему-то лежит

Anton
25.06.2017
20:36:17
ещё бы к ней запросы сделать через какой нибудь тайп провайдер

Artemy
25.06.2017
21:19:41
@the_RAMZAY https://fsprojects.github.io/FSharp.Data.DbPedia/

Google

Artemy
25.06.2017
21:20:09
Но без понятия, как хорошо он работает и работает ли.

Anton
25.06.2017
21:25:37
Artemy ого какая забавная штука, нужно будет проверить на досуге.

Friedrich
26.06.2017
04:15:07
https://github.com/Prolucid/Elmish.WPF — ого чего есть: «an Elm architecture implemented in F#, to build WPF applications».

Evgeniy
26.06.2017
06:59:45
https://github.com/Microsoft/visualfsharp/pull/3140
Утро.

Anton
26.06.2017
07:33:01
Утреце.
@fvnever а шо это такое ?

Vasily
26.06.2017
07:33:30
@fvnever Я правильно понимаю, что elm - скорее набор рекомендаций по архитектуре?

Friedrich
26.06.2017
07:34:47
В данном случае — да.

Vasily
26.06.2017
07:35:44
Очень похоже на MVVM, единственное, что сильно не нравится - в код переносятся xaml-specific вещи типа настроек binding

Anton
26.06.2017
12:42:42
тестирую http://fsprojects.github.io/FSharp.Data.DbPedia/
что-то не работает

Google

Anton
26.06.2017
12:43:02
не подгружает инфу

Evgeniy
26.06.2017
12:43:02

Anton
26.06.2017
12:43:12
ещё дома попробую
на работе фиг там
работает до сюда let data = DbPedia.GetDataContext()
далее эта data имеет 2 св-ва
но дальше них уже никуда
интеллисенс не видит ничего за ними.
пример с сайта не работает
проверьте у себя кто, может это я рукожоп =)
кстати с пакетом fslab тянется второй референс на FSharp.Core и приходится удалять его вручную - у меня одного так или это уже клиника и следует писать ишшуй ?

Vasily
26.06.2017
13:07:53
Скорее всего не та версия

Anton
26.06.2017
13:08:05
Или это клиника нугета в Rider'е и мне следует писать в jetBrains?

Vasily
26.06.2017
13:08:20
Для начала надо на пакет глянуть
Какую он версию кора требует

Anton
26.06.2017
13:08:36
куда глядеть?

Vasily
26.06.2017
13:08:50
Ну можно в nuspec файл глянуть

Anton
26.06.2017
13:09:59
это где-то прям тут?
https://www.nuget.org/packages/FsLab/

Roman
26.06.2017
13:18:50

Anton
26.06.2017
13:19:10
хм, значит нужно писать в jetBrains

Google

Nikolay
26.06.2017
17:35:48
А для F# нет библиотек для вычислений на GPU через билдеры? :)
Идея кажется интересная

Evgeniy
26.06.2017
17:44:28
Али Привет!
@Dolfik Почему тебе кажется, что это хорошая идея? Есть библиотеки для вычислений на GPU, работающие с quotations.

Али
26.06.2017
17:49:00
Привет!

Nikolay
26.06.2017
17:51:11

Evgeniy
26.06.2017
17:52:25
@Dolfik Computational expression содержат не совсем обычный F# код. :) Для того, чтобы писать обычный F# код и что-то с ним делать, существуют quotations.
@Dolfik Вот, посмотри пример.
http://yaccconstructor.github.io/Brahma.FSharp/

Nikolay
26.06.2017
17:56:59

Evgeniy
26.06.2017
17:58:46
Круто
Там еще пара библиотек была для запуска цитированных функций на GPU.
http://fsharp.org/use/gpu/

Artemy
26.06.2017
18:35:10
О, эта даже недавно обновлялась. В отличие от FSCL

Evgeniy
26.06.2017
18:39:53

Artemy
26.06.2017
18:45:07
Действительно интересное

Roman
26.06.2017
19:25:06

Evgeniy
27.06.2017
08:31:50
https://github.com/Microsoft/visualfsharp/issues/3260
Тяжело идет. :)
Ссылка на preview, если кому-то интересно.
https://www.visualstudio.com/en-us/news/releasenotes/vs2017-Preview-relnotes#15.3.26621.02

Friedrich
27.06.2017
08:42:48

Nikolay
27.06.2017
09:35:32
OMG so we now depend on another thing that's controlled by people who don't care about F# at all (the first thing - Roslyn)? Very nice.
Опять костыли вставлять будут?

Google

Evgeniy
27.06.2017
09:38:01

Pavel
27.06.2017
09:48:49
такими темпами придется ждать VS 2018 :)

Vlad
27.06.2017
09:49:30
Это они рослин апи поломали?

Evgeniy
27.06.2017
09:49:50

Friedrich
27.06.2017
09:49:59
Вообще-то это фича, которой не было в предыдущей версии студии. И теперь вот её начали кривовато прикручивать.
Насколько я понимаю, ничего не сломали, просто не работает :)

Pavel
27.06.2017
09:51:49

Evgeniy
27.06.2017
10:04:36
Я и на VS2017 не жалуюсь.

Pawel
27.06.2017
10:07:43
казалось бы - при чём тут рослин?

Evgeniy
27.06.2017
10:08:28
Да, тут дело в project-system.
https://github.com/dotnet/project-system
Раньше это называлось roslyn-project-system.

Vlad
27.06.2017
10:11:24
А, понятно
Не вникал в дебри студии, если честно

Evgeniy
27.06.2017
11:00:46
Vitaliy Привет!

Vitaliy
27.06.2017
11:02:57
хай

Ed
27.06.2017
11:29:37
кто-то пробовал FSharp.Data.TypeProviders под netstandard2.0 использовать?
у меня ошибку кидает:
FSC : error FS3031: The type provider 'C:\Users\edil\.nuget\packages\fsharp.data.typeproviders\5.0.0.2\lib\net40\FSharp.Data.TypeProviders.dll' reported an error: Assembly attribute 'TypeProviderAssemblyAttribute' refers to a designer assembly 'FSharp.Data.TypeProviders' which cannot be loaded or doesn't exist. Could not load file or assembly 'FSharp.Data.TypeProviders, Culture=neutral, PublicKeyToken=null'. The system cannot find the file specified. [C:\Users\edil\git\src\MyProject.fsproj]
FSC : warning FS3005: Referenced assembly 'C:\Users\edil\.nuget\packages\fsharp.data.typeproviders\5.0.0.2\lib\net40\FSharp.Data.TypeProviders.dll' has assembly level attribute 'Microsoft.FSharp.Core.CompilerServices.TypeProviderAssemblyAttribute' but no public type provider classes were found [C:\Users\edil\git\MyProject.fsproj]


Evgeniy
27.06.2017
13:12:43
@edvail А они должны работать?
Кажется, из этого набора провайдеров не все даже под Mono работают.

Ed
27.06.2017
13:16:38
@gsomix ну писали, что в теории они должны под netstandard2.0 работать

Google

Evgeniy
27.06.2017
13:18:10
@edvail Да. И только erased providers. Но еще никто не проверял, кажется. :)

Ed
27.06.2017
13:18:33
вот я проверил

Evgeniy
27.06.2017
13:18:50
@edvail Спасибо!

Ed
27.06.2017
13:19:02
лол :)
Enrico Sada ответил: Type providers doesnt work in 2.0 either.
VF# team updated the roadmap and excluded type providers for 2.0

Friedrich
27.06.2017
13:51:19
Да, это было давно известно.

Anton
27.06.2017
17:11:10
и это стрёмно

Evgeniy
27.06.2017
19:13:29
Я наконец-то добрался до видео с DotNext. @VagifAbilov, спасибо за интересный доклад. :)

Roman
27.06.2017
19:14:20

Evgeniy
27.06.2017
19:14:22
@suddengunter Привет!

Roman
27.06.2017
19:14:25
Привет!

Evgeniy
27.06.2017
19:14:35

Roman
27.06.2017
19:14:56
Да!
Суровая стратегия все за одного)

Artem
27.06.2017
19:15:44
Привет :)
мне тут в C# чатике ссылку на сайт кинули, увидел что есть чат в телеге - решил зайти.
F# пока не трогал, но в планах есть ибо ну оч интересно посмотреть на функциональное программирование (и может даже чутка заюзать в продакшне).

Vagif
27.06.2017
19:16:33
@gsomix Рад стараться!

Evgeniy
27.06.2017
19:18:54
@suddengunter Располагайся. Будем рады помочь с вопросами. :)

Vasily
28.06.2017
08:19:41
Коллеги, а не пора ли нам озаботиться резервным чатом?
А то вдругчо с телеграмом?